I've had BTS installed for around a week now, and have come across a very strange problem that I never had with Warlords (which always ran fine on my system).

At random times throughout the game during the period between my turns, the game will just freeze up completely forcing me to have to do a hard reboot of my PC as neither ALT-TAB nor CTRL-ALT-DEL will work. Sometimes it'll be after only 5 minutes, other times a couple of hours, but I've yet to be able to play a full session without the game freezing at least once.

Really weird thing is, once I restart my PC and the game then reload the last save I made, even if I do the exact same things during my turn the game will move past where it last froze then eventually freeze at some different point!

I've got the latest NVIDIA drivers installed. I've tried adjusting the game settings to the bare minimum, adopted some of the memory savers in the INI file, and even cleared out extraneous programs running on my PC from its memory prior to running the game to no avail.

Anyone else having this trouble?

I have been experiencing this as well. What happens for me more specifically is that the game will freeze, but the music will still play for a bit, and then my screen goes black, and then the monitor actually goes to power-save mode like it has completely lost the video signal.

I have a ATI graphics card, as opposed to your NVIDIA, so I'm not sure what that means. Also, a couple of days ago I increased my RAM from 1 gig to 2.5 gig, and that seemed to help at first, but last night I got the freeze-up again. For me, it seems to occur roughly every 1/2 hour or so, at least in the earlier game period. The other thing after I upgraded my RAM was that I was later in the same game and it never crashed even though I played a good 4 or 5 hours straight, but last night I started a new game and that was when it happened again.

My only solution so far is that I make sure that the auto-save is set to save every single turn. But the whole thing is rather disturbing. And it only happens with CIV 4 with the BTS expansion, no other game or program I've tried, so even though I wonder if there might be some heat issue somewhere, I'm not really sure that that would be the problem.
